×

Method and device for searching according to speech based on artificial intelligence

  • US 10,157,619 B2
  • Filed: 11/28/2017
  • Issued: 12/18/2018
  • Est. Priority Date: 11/29/2016
  • Status: Active Grant
First Claim
Patent Images

1. A method for searching according to a speech based on artificial intelligence, comprising:

  • acquiring, by at least one computing device, sample speeches for training a preset classifier;

    removing, by the at least one computing device, a silent speech from the sample speeches by performing a speech activity detection on the sample speeches, to obtain training speeches;

    extracting, by the at least one computing device, acoustic features of each training speech; and

    training, by the at least one computing device, the preset classifier by inputting the acoustic features of the each training speech into the preset classifier, to obtain a target classifier;

    identifying, by at least one computing device, an input speech of a user to determine whether the input speech is a child speech;

    filtrating, by the at least one computing device, a searched result obtained according to the input speech to obtain a filtrated searched result, if the input speech is the child speech; and

    feeding, by the at least one computing device, the filtrated searched result to the user,wherein removing, by the at least one computing device, the silent speech from the sample speeches by performing a speech activity detection on the sample speeches, to obtain training speeches comprises;

    dividing, by the at least one computing device, each sample speech into frames by a preset first step size, and removing, by the at least one computing device, the silent speech from each frame of the each sample speech by performing the speech activity detection on the each frame of the each sample speech, to obtain the each training speech;

    wherein extracting, by the at least one computing device, the acoustic features of each training speech comprises;

    dividing, by the at least one computing device, the each training speech by a preset second step size; and

    extracting, by the at least one computing device, by a preset third step size, the acoustic features of the each training speech after dividing by the preset second step size.

View all claims
  • 2 Assignments
Timeline View
Assignment View
    ×
    ×